    transferring music to iPod nano-- problems

    Hello all. I was given a 6th gen iPod nano recently and wanted to transfer some music to it. So I plugged it in, Rhythmbox opened and asked me to format it and I dragged and dropped some music onto it. Simple enough. rhythmbox showed there being music on the ipod. then when I went to walk to work there was no music on it. I plugged it in when I got home and Rhythmbox asks to initialize it again but gives an error message "unsupported checksum type." gtkpod gives the same error message.

    So it looks like I need to reformat it and find a program that will actually sync to it. any ideas?

    Re: transferring music to iPod nano-- problems

    Alternatively you could install PlayOnLinux it'll install WINE with a GUI front-end.
    Making the transition to install a few Windows programs on top of Ubuntu.

    Such as iTunes and various other programs that might support the iPod if the pre-existing ones aren't working for Ubuntu.

    Re: transferring music to iPod nano-- problems

    I had to use a VM to get my iPod to sync. Apple purposely makes it so any unsupported software will have a hard time syncing with it.
